On Tue, 4 Mar 2025 05:47:32 GMT, Artem Semenov <aseme...@openjdk.org> wrote:
>> Native spinner and Java spinner is not a similar UI component and the issue >> lies in the text component of JSpinner. I don't find any probable solution >> in native side implementation of spin box. >> >> This seems a simple workaround fix for the issue right now. > > I like this solution, I just ask you to consider replacing the ```instance > of``` check with a role comparison… ohh ok... role comparison will not work here because the role is "AccessibleRole.TEXT" and we want to ignore the property change only if the parent is a JSpinner with NumberEditor. ------------- PR Review Comment: https://git.openjdk.org/jdk/pull/23841#discussion_r1978716578